WebWhen Lady Christian Lundin was born in 1463, in Fife, Scotland, her father, Sir John De Lundin, was 45 and her mother, Lady Elizabeth Lindsay, was 47. She married Sir John Forbes 6th Lord Forbes about 1493, in Forbes, Aberdeenshire, Scotland. They were the parents of at least 3 sons and 3 daughters. WebElizabeth FitzHugh (1455/65 – before 10 July 1507) was an English noblewoman. She is best known for being the grandmother of Katherine Parr, sixth queen consort to Henry VIII, and her siblings Anne Herbert, Countess of Pembroke, and William Parr, 1st Marquess of Northampton .
